Athletics, Certificate of Achievement
This Certificate of Achievement is designed for students who wish to participate in intercollegiate athletics at Orange Coast College and works towards completing lower division general education. It provides student athletes the opportunity to develop skills related to leadership, teamwork, collaboration, and personal responsibility within a team environment. Students who complete this certificate will have demonstrated excellence in lower division general education coursework and in intercollegiate athletic courses.

Admission Requirement / Eligibility Criteria
Admissions Requirements
Admission to Orange Coast College is granted to those applicants who meet at least one of the following requirements:
- High school graduation.
- Certificate of Proficiency or a G.E.D. from the State of California.
- Attainment of 18 years of age and who, in the judgment of college officials, is capable of profiting from instruction at our college.
- Enrollment between the 9th to 12th grade and recommendation for advanced academic or vocational college-level study.
Students enrolled as 9th-12th grade students may enroll for courses at Orange Coast College under provisions of the Education Code, sections 76001 or 76001.5, and in accordance with the district's policy and the following guidelines:
- Students must be enrolled as 9th-12th grade students at their schools.
- The course is an advanced academic or vocational experience for the student and not available at their regular school.
- Students must have a Dual Enrollment form, signed by the principal or the designee of their school, recommending the specific course or courses.
